Football for Nerds

Been busy with work - turned in something today and I have more work waiting for me on Monday. But no matter how busy I get, I have to make time for Fantasy Football.

Or as I like to call it - Football for Nerds.

For those who've never played Fantasy Football (a.k.a. people with LIVES), you pick pro players that you think will do well and you get points based on how they do. What it essentially does is make you become a fan of players from all sorts of teams - suddenly YOU have a stake in the big Houston vs New Orleans game. SURE, the game is meaningless... but if the starting QB goes down with an injury and the backup QB gets in and throws a bunch of TDs, your fantasy team can win! Like I said - football for nerds. It's like Dungeons & Dragons, except you get points when the Elves and Orcs cross the goal line.

This is going to be my third year playing in the league with the guys from the Done Deal Message Board. Two years ago, I won the league, based on the strength of Edgerrin James and Corey Dillon. Last year, I squeaked into the playoffs with the last possible playoff spot, knocked off the regular season champ in a huge upset win, but didn't make it back to the championship game to defend my championship. I blame my failures last year on my poor starting QB, Ron Mexico.

How bad is my obsession with this? I submitted some work to my story editor today - and I even asked HIM what QB I should be drafting! If you're interested, he suggested Phillip Rivers.

My fantasy draft is tomorrow and I'm probably more excited about it than I am with the real non-fantasy NFL game that airs on NBC Sunday night. For those keeping track of my football fandom at this point - Make Believe 7, Reality 0.

Here's hoping my team can rise up and win another Fantasy Football championship. I know it's kinda sad to see a grown man put all his hopes into a make-believe football team. But seeing as the Raiders (my favorite football team) are going to be lucky to go 7-9 this year, I'll take whatever win I can get. Go Team Eugene.
